Well Details

Well ID: 37-059-26172
Loading map...
Country: United States
State: Pennsylvania
County: Greene
Municipality: Dunkard Township
Operator Name: CHEVRON APPALACHIA LLC
Well Pad ID: 144823
Farm/Lease Name: MILLER UNIT 82H
License Status: Active
Spud Date: 06/09/2013
Unconventional Well: Y
Configuration: Horizontal Well
Latitude: 39.7850
Longitude: -80.028694

Inspection Data

Inspections Performed

Inspection ID Inspection Category Inspection Date Inspection Type Inspection Result Inspection Comments
2189105 Primary Facility 07/12/2013 Drilling/Alteration No Violations Noted Conductor set waiting for Top Hole Rig to skid to well and commence drilling.
2334363 Primary Facility 10/06/2014 Routine/Complete Inspection No Violations Noted Well being placed into production.
2356489 Primary Facility 02/24/2015 Routine/Complete Inspection No Violations Noted
2380291 Primary Facility 06/04/2015 Routine/Complete Inspection No Violations Noted
2487924 Primary Facility 2016-05-25 Drilling/Alteration No Violations Noted HORIZONTAL MARCELLUS, Restoration in process.
2549798 Primary Facility 2016-12-08 Routine/Complete Inspection No Violations Noted On 12/08/16 at approximately 0930 hours I conducted a routine complete inspection of the Miller Unit. The Act 9 sign was in place and all required documents were present at the site. The pad was fenced and gated. The site was well vegetated and it appeared Chevron had recently seeded and mulched a small area to the north of the access road. There was no erosion observed at the time of inspection. There were no violations observed at the time of inspection.
2623730 Primary Facility 2017-08-07 Routine/Complete Inspection No Violations Noted The Act 9 sign was in place and all required documents were present at the site. The site was well vegetated and there were no signs of erosion observed. One location along the access road appeared to have been seeded and mulched. The production equipment appeared to be in good condition. There were no violations observed at the time of inspection.
2636988 Primary Facility 2017-09-15 Site Restoration No Violations Noted A site restoration inspection was conducted in response to an NOT submittal by Chevron. The Act 9 sign was in place and all required documents were present at the site. The site was well vegetated and meets and exceeds 70% uniform vegetative cover. There were no signs of erosion observed at the time of inspection. The production equipment appeared to be in good condition. The site meets the requirements for permit termination. The NOT is approved.
2663942 Primary Facility 2017-11-16 Routine/Complete Inspection No Violations Noted The Act 9 sign was in place and all required documents were present at the site. The site was well vegetated and there were no signs of erosion observed. The production equipment appeared to be in good condition. There were no violations observed at the time of inspection.
2752975 Primary Facility 2018-07-17 Routine/Complete Inspection No Violations Noted The Act 9 sign was in place and all required documents were present at the site. The site was well vegetated and there were no signs of erosion observed. The production equipment appeared to be in good condition. There were no violations observed at the time of inspection.

Fracking Activities

Fracking Jobs

Job Number Job Start Date Job End Date Total Water Volume Total Non-Water Volume
1 06/25/2014 07/07/2014 1.77103e+007

Additives Used

Additive Number Job Number Trade Name Supplier Purpose
1 1 J580 Schlumberger Gelling Agent
2 1 J134 Schlumberger Gel Breaker
3 1 A264 Schlumberger Iron Control
4 1 EC6673W Nalco Iron Control
5 1 EC6486A Nalco Scale Inhibitor
6 1 Proppant Schlumberger Proppant
7 1 15% Acid Schlumberger Perf Cleanup
8 1 EC6116A Nalco Biocide
9 1 Base Fluid Chevron Carrier/Base Fluid
10 1 L058 Schlumberger Iron Stabilizer
11 1 J609 Schlumberger Friction Reducer

Ingredients Used

Ingredient Number Job Number Additive Number CAS Number Additive Percentage Job Percentage Mass Used
1 1 1 Carboydrate polymer Proprietary 100 0.0768114 0
2 1 2 Hemicellulase Enzyme 9012-54-8 100 0.0029826 0
3 1 3 Prop-2-yn-1-ol 107-19-7 10 1.316e-005 0
4 1 3 Aliphatic alcohols, ethoxylayed #1 Proprietary 30 3.948e-005 0
5 1 3 Aliphatic acids Proprietary 30 3.948e-005 0
6 1 3 Methanol 67-56-1 40 5.264e-005 0
7 1 4 Ethylene Glycol 107-21-1 30 0.00196904 0
8 1 5 Ethylene Glycol 107-21-1 30 0.00082436 0
9 1 6 Crystalline Silica 14808-60-7 100 6.78438 0
10 1 7 Hydrocloric Acid 7647-01-0 15 0.0200733 0
11 1 8 2,2-Dibromo-3-nitrilopropionamide 10222-01-2 30 0.00075436 0
12 1 8 Polyethylene Glycol 25322-68-3 60 0.00150872 0
13 1 8 Dibromoacetonitrile 3252-43-5 5 0.00012573 0
14 1 9 Water (Including Mix Water Supplied by Client) 7732-18-5 100 92.9868 0
15 1 10 Sodium erythorbate 6381-77-7 100 0.00038052 0
16 1 11 Ammonium Sulfate 7783-20-2 30 0.0290347 0
